Review of The Dinner (2017) by Laughernyc — 01 Aug 2017
Oh please. A tally ridiculous blabfest saved only by Linney's usual superb work. Gere is leaden as always with brief moments of actual in character acting. The premise is good, but the execution is absurd.
Coogan is awful. Why not wear a sign that says "Crazy" instead of the bug eyes and muttering? Why not name BO Boo Radley? Close the loop. To kill a homeless bag Lady . This should have been a one act play in a community theater.
